Three major political parties of ruling alliance express joint commitment to continuing alliance

Kathmandu: Three major political parties of the ruling coalition have expressed their joint commitment to continuing the alliance even after the November 20 elections.

Issuing the joint commitment paper on Tuesday, the coalition parties, Nepali Congress, CPN Maoist Centre, and CPN Unified Socialist have pledged to give continuity to the present coalition even after the elections.

The commitment paper reads that the present coalition was formed for the protection of the constitution, development and stability.

The coalition partners have also prioritized the modernization of agriculture, infrastructure development, and addressing people’s aspiration for prosperity by the government formed after the upcoming elections.

The commitment paper further states that tourism promotion, industrialization, reduction of trade deficit and the policies of attracting foreign investment to Nepal would be the priority of the coalition government.

The joint commitment paper was signed by Nepali Congress president and Prime Minister Sher Bahadur Deuba, CPN Maoist Centre chair Pushpa Kamal Dahal Prachanda and CPN Unified socialist chair Madhav Kumar Nepal.
